What Makes an Engine ELOG Compatible?
To determine is a Cat 2WS ELOG compatible, it’s essential to understand the technical requirements for ELOG compatibility. Here are the key factors:
Electronic Control Module (ECM): The engine must have an ECM capable of transmitting data to the ELOG device. The ECM serves as the engine’s brain, monitoring parameters such as RPM, speed, and fuel usage.
Data Port Availability: Most ELOG devices connect to the engine’s ECM through a diagnostic port, typically a 6-pin or 9-pin connector. Ensuring that the Cat 2WS engine has a compatible port is crucial.
J1939 or J1708 Protocols: Modern ELOGs retrieve data from the ECM using communication protocols like J1939 or J1708. Compatibility with these protocols is essential for seamless integration.
Power Supply: The ELOG device needs a stable power source, often provided through the same diagnostic port used for data transmission.

Steps to Ensure Compatibility
If you’re still wondering is a Cat 2WS ELOG compatible, here are actionable steps to ensure a smooth integration:
Consult a Professional: Contact a Caterpillar service center or a trusted mechanic to evaluate your engine’s ECM and diagnostic port.
Choose the Right ELOG: Select an ELOG device known for compatibility with older engines and J1708 protocols.
Install Adapters if Needed: If your diagnostic port or communication protocol differs from the ELOG’s requirements, use adapters or converters to bridge the gap.
Perform a Test Run: After installation, test the ELOG system to ensure it communicates effectively with the Cat 2WS engine and records data accurately.
Common Challenges and Troubleshooting Tips
While integrating an ELOG system with the Cat 2WS is generally straightforward, you might encounter some challenges:
Connection Issues: If the ELOG device fails to connect, verify that the diagnostic port is functional and properly plugged in.
Data Transmission Errors: Ensure the ECM’s software is up-to-date and compatible with the ELOG device.
Power Supply Problems: Check that the diagnostic port provides a stable power source to the ELOG.
